Is stainless steel a good energy storage material?
Additionally, several attempts for hybrid or multifunctional properties in single materials ( (photo)electrocatalytic activity and supercapacitance) have raised the potential value of stainless steel as a promising material for energy storage and conversion.
What elements are found in stainless steel?
Importantly, these stainless steels naturally contain elements with high electrochemical activity, such as Mn, Mo, W, Si, and Ti, in addition to Fe and Ni, rendering them valuable for energy storage and conversion systems , , .
What are the different types of energy storage systems?
On site energy storage systems (ESS) can take the form of electrochemical, electro-mechanical, flywheel (FESS), compressed air (CAES), electrical, superconducting magnetic energy storage (SMES), super capacitors energy storage (SCES), thermal and hydro-storage –.
How can a high-capacity electricity storage bank help steel industry?
A method to improve this in the steel industry is the use of wind and solar as an electricity source feeding into a high-capacity storage bank. High-capacity electricity storage with a fast frequency response to discharge and fluctuation in energy demands will be required.
What are the main sources of renewable power?
Globally the main sources of renewable power are hydropower, wind, solar, biopower, geothermal and tidal. Most of these power sources are consistent, however wind and solar are dependent on the local weather conditions , . The use of energy storage can provide a solution to these considerations.
